Pirate night is definitely one of the most memorable nights on a Disney Cruise. Where else in the whole world can the entire family enjoy being pirates on a ship out on the high seas? The Disney Dream comes alive and everyone gets in on the fun. You're gonna want to pack your pirate costumes for your voyage - even Santa might join in on the fun!
You definitely want to be all dressed for the pirate party at dinner. Even your dining team will be dressed in their scallywag best. Your buccaneers will have a blast walking around the ship checking out all the pirates. Don't forget your camera, even Captain Mickey and the gang will be out in full swing with their signature Disney Cruise Line pirate attire... and you never know - there may be other Captains who show up for the Pirates IN the Caribbean Party that night!
The 4 night cruises will usually have 1 formal night (dress up), 1 pirate night and 2 cruise casual evenings as the suggested attire. You are more than welcome to bring dressier outfits of course, since it is the holiday season, and you might want to take more photos each night. The kids are absolutely welcome to come dressed in their best Disney Princess or Prince attire each night.
